Understanding Fahrenheit and Celsius Scales



Before diving into the conversion, let's briefly understand the two temperature scales involved. The Fahrenheit scale (°F), primarily used in the United States, defines the freezing point of water as 32°F and the boiling point as 212°F. The Celsius scale (°C), also known as the centigrade scale, is used globally and sets the freezing point of water at 0°C and the boiling point at 100°C. This difference in reference points necessitates a conversion formula.

The Conversion Formula: From Fahrenheit to Celsius



The formula for converting Fahrenheit to Celsius is:

°C = (°F - 32) × 5/9

This formula takes the Fahrenheit temperature, subtracts 32 (to account for the difference in freezing points), and then multiplies the result by 5/9 (to adjust for the different scale increments).

Converting 81°F to Celsius: A Step-by-Step Guide



Let's apply the formula to convert 81°F to Celsius:

1. Subtract 32: 81°F - 32°F = 49°F
2. Multiply by 5/9: 49°F × 5/9 ≈ 27.22°C

Therefore, 81 degrees Fahrenheit is approximately equal to 27.22 degrees Celsius.
